Primary Supply Teachers – Flexible Opportunities Across Cambridgeshire
Empowering Classrooms with the UK’s Leading Education Recruitment Agency

About Teaching Personnel
At Teaching Personnel, we are passionate about making a difference in education. As the UK’s No.1 education recruitment agency, we specialise in connecting outstanding teachers with rewarding opportunities in Primary, Secondary, and SEND settings nationwide. Our mission is simple: to support the learning and development of every child by supplying exceptional staff to the schools that need them most.

The Opportunity
We are currently recruiting qualified Primary Supply Teachers to join our flexible workforce across Cambridgeshire for the NEW Academic Year. Whether you're seeking short-term day-to-day assignments, long-term placements, or part/full-time roles, we offer a variety of opportunities tailored to your preferences and availability.

What You’ll Do:

Work in a range of supportive and high-achieving primary schools across Cambridgeshire

Deliver engaging lessons to different year groups — enjoy variety and professional growth

Teach pre-planned lessons or bring your own creativity when required (ample notice provided)

Benefit from school hours (typically 8:30am–3:30pm), with no extended expectations

Achieve a healthy work-life balance through fully flexible scheduling

Guaranteed Pay Scheme
We offer a competitive daily rate aligned with your experience and qualifications. Eligible candidates may also benefit from our Guaranteed Pay Scheme — ensuring you receive income, even when not actively teaching.

What We’re Looking For:

Qualified Teacher Status (QTS) or equivalent

Effective classroom and behaviour management skills

Availability to work 1–5 days per week

A strong commitment to safeguarding and child welfare (Enhanced DBS required – we’ll support your application)

Salary:
£163.18 – £238.18 per day (dependent on experience and role responsibilities)
